rosiejo said:Wasn't that generous... batter made enough to cover two 7 inch cake tins an inch deep ( could probably have used one tin and made them thicker ) I add three squares of chocolate crumbled up (the squares were about 1.5 inch square) then about 20 baby marshmallows which I cut in half.
Once they were cooked and cooled I melted 6 more squares of choc to spread on the top (so 3 squares on each) and then just decorated with mallows... On the one that I experimented with the butter cream I spread that first then poured the chocolate over then the mallows - that was the tastiest one.
Should have taken pics really - took half to work yesterday and DH pretty much demolished the other half last night! I cut each tin into 12 squares as they were quite sickly with all the chocolate and all!
